### What problem does this PR solve?

PR #64349 removed the stored RuntimeState from shared DeltaWriterV2 to
fix a valid lifetime issue. However, the master change did not move the
existing detailed-writer-profile gate to the VTabletWriterV2 call site.
As a result, closing tablet writer v2 always passed the operator profile
into DeltaWriterV2Map, and DeltaWriterV2/MemTableWriter detailed child
profiles were still emitted even when profile_level was 1. Pass the
profile only when profile_level is at least 2 so level 1 keeps only
merged profile counters as intended.
